North DeSoto softball player Laney Johnson is the Louisiana High School Athlete of the Week (April 24-30)

Johnson hits pivotal late-inning home run in Lady Griffins' eventual state title-game win

By Buck Ringgold 

Laney Johnson came up with a big hit to help her team eventually repeat as state softball champions.

Johnson, a junior at North DeSoto, went 2-for-3, including hitting a go-ahead two-out two-RBI home run in the bottom of the fifth, lifting the Lady Griffins to a 7-4 win against Albany for the Division II non-select championship on April 29 in Sulphur.

She was named the Most Outstanding Player following the game. Johnson also went 2-for-3 with a home run and a double in the Lady Griffins' 11-0 semifinal win against Brusly on April 28, and even pitched a five-inning no-hitter.

The Lady Griffins have won state six of the past seven seasons, with the only thing keeping North DeSoto from a run of seven straight championships was COVID-19 three years ago.

For her efforts, Johnson was voted the SBLive Louisiana Athlete of the Week covering April 24-30.
